Monkey Mountain (MYM) to Phoenix (PHX)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Monkey Mountain Airport (MYM) in Monkey Mountain, Guyana to Phoenix Sky Harbor International Airport (PHX) in Phoenix, United States is 6,286 kilometers (3,906 miles / 3,394 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 8h, flying northwest at a heading of 308°.
